Presenting the issue checker and debugger

Bubble provides a set of features to help you identify errors while building your application. Most of the time, when you see something in red while creating a query or adding dynamic data to a component, you will notice that there is an error in the way you configured it and you will be able to promptly fix it. However, sometimes, this might not be so obvious and you will be collecting errors while building your app and will only notice them at the end.

One of the most used tools available inside Bubble to help you identify errors is the issue checker. This feature is located at the top bar and it will always indicate if there is any error going on with your build.

Testing your app’s functionality and performance

Building is fun; testing, not so much. However, it is as important as building. After all, you are building something to solve people’s problems, not to bring them more.

Testing involves running through various areas of your application to ensure it functions as intended. The goal is to spot problems and fix them before they get into the hands of your customers. Let’s explore a few strategies and tools for testing your app’s functionality and performance.

Manual testing

The simpler way to run a quick test on your app is by doing it yourself – that is, opening the application in preview mode and acting as a user. You don’t need much to do this – you can do it yourself, and this already allows you to spot errors that need to be fixed.
